調(diào)用GetPolicy獲取指定的權(quán)限策略信息。
調(diào)試
您可以在OpenAPI Explorer中直接運行該接口,免去您計算簽名的困擾。運行成功后,OpenAPI Explorer可以自動生成SDK代碼示例。
請求參數(shù)
名稱 | 類型 | 是否必選 | 示例值 | 描述 |
---|---|---|---|---|
Action | String | 是 | GetPolicy |
要執(zhí)行的操作。取值:GetPolicy。 |
PolicyName | String | 是 | OSS-Administrator |
權(quán)限策略名稱。 長度為1~128個字符,可包含英文字母、數(shù)字和短橫線(-)。 |
PolicyType | String | 是 | Custom |
權(quán)限策略類型。
|
Language | String | 否 | zh-CN |
語言類型。系統(tǒng)權(quán)限策略的描述將以此語言返回。
|
返回數(shù)據(jù)
名稱 | 類型 | 示例值 | 描述 |
---|---|---|---|
Policy | Struct |
權(quán)限策略信息。 |
|
AttachmentCount | Integer | 0 |
引用次數(shù)。 |
CreateDate | String | 2015-01-23T12:33:18Z |
權(quán)限策略創(chuàng)建時間。 |
DefaultVersion | String | v1 |
權(quán)限策略默認(rèn)版本。 |
Description | String | OSS管理員權(quán)限 |
權(quán)限策略描述。 |
PolicyDocument | String | { "Statement": [{ "Action": ["oss:*"], "Effect": "Allow", "Resource": ["acs:oss:*:*:*"]}], "Version": "1"} |
權(quán)限策略內(nèi)容。 |
PolicyName | String | OSS-Administrator |
權(quán)限策略名稱。 |
PolicyType | String | Custom |
權(quán)限策略類型。
|
UpdateDate | String | 2016-01-23T12:33:18Z |
權(quán)限策略更新時間。 |
RequestId | String | 697852FB-50D7-44D9-9774-530C31EAC572 |
請求ID。 |
示例
請求示例
https://resourcemanager.aliyuncs.com/?Action=GetPolicy
&PolicyName=OSS-Administrator
&PolicyType=Custom
&<公共請求參數(shù)>
正常返回示例
XML
格式
<GetPolicyResponse>
<RequestId>697852FB-50D7-44D9-9774-530C31EAC572</RequestId>
<Policy>
<PolicyName>OSS-Administrator</PolicyName>
<PolicyType>Custom</PolicyType>
<Description>OSS管理員權(quán)限</Description>
<DefaultVersion>v1</DefaultVersion>
<PolicyDocument>{ "Statement": [{ "Action": ["oss:*"], "Effect": "Allow", "Resource": ["acs:oss:*:*:*"]}], "Version": "1"}</PolicyDocument>
<CreateDate>2015-01-23T12:33:18Z</CreateDate>
<UpdateDate>2016-01-23T12:33:18Z</UpdateDate>
<AttachmentCount>0</AttachmentCount>
</Policy>
</GetPolicyResponse>
JSON
格式
{
"RequestId": "697852FB-50D7-44D9-9774-530C31EAC572",
"Policy": {
"PolicyName": "OSS-Administrator",
"PolicyType": "Custom",
"Description": "OSS管理員權(quán)限",
"DefaultVersion": "v1",
"PolicyDocument": "{ \"Statement\": [{ \"Action\": [\"oss:*\"], \"Effect\": \"Allow\", \"Resource\": [\"acs:oss:*:*:*\"]}], \"Version\": \"1\"}",
"CreateDate": "2015-01-23T12:33:18Z",
"UpdateDate": "2016-01-23T12:33:18Z",
"AttachmentCount": 0
}
}
錯誤碼
HttpCode | 錯誤碼 | 錯誤信息 | 描述 |
---|---|---|---|
400 | InvalidParameter.PolicyType | The specified policy type is invalid. | 無效的權(quán)限策略類型。 |
400 | InvalidParameter.PolicyName.InvalidChars | The policy name contains invalid characters. It must only contain upper or lower case letters, numbers, and dash (-). | 策略名稱包含非法字符。策略名稱僅可包含大小寫字母、數(shù)字以及中劃線(-)。 |
400 | InvalidParameter.PolicyName.Length | The length of the policy name is invalid. It must be 1 to 64 characters in length. | 策略名稱長度不符合要求。策略名稱長度必須在1~64個字符之間。 |
404 | EntityNotExist.Policy | The policy does not exist. | 權(quán)限策略不存在。 |
訪問錯誤中心查看更多錯誤碼。